In the rapidly expanding world of online gambling, ensuring that operators are operating within the bounds of the law is crucial. This is where igaming compliance testing comes into play. It is a vital process that helps to ensure that online gambling operators are meeting the required legal and regulatory standards.
iGaming compliance testing involves the evaluation of online gambling software and systems to ensure that they are fair, reliable, and secure. This is done to protect players from fraudulent activities, unethical practices, and to maintain the integrity of the online gambling industry.
There are several key areas that are typically covered during igaming compliance testing. These include testing the randomness of games, ensuring that payouts are accurate and fair, checking the security of player information, and verifying that operators are following all relevant regulations and guidelines.
One of the primary reasons why igaming compliance testing is so important is to protect players. By ensuring that online gambling operators are following the rules and regulations set forth by the relevant authorities, players can have confidence that the games they are playing are fair and that their personal and financial information is safe and secure.
In addition to protecting players, igaming compliance testing also helps to protect operators. By ensuring that they are in compliance with all relevant laws and regulations, operators can avoid hefty fines, legal troubles, and damage to their reputation.
Furthermore, igaming compliance testing helps to maintain the integrity of the online gambling industry as a whole. By weeding out unscrupulous operators and ensuring that all players are treated fairly, the industry can continue to grow and thrive.
There are several key aspects of igaming compliance testing that operators should be aware of. These include testing for randomness and fairness, which ensures that the outcomes of games are truly random and not influenced by external factors. This is typically done through the use of random number generators (RNGs) which are tested regularly to ensure their accuracy.
Another important aspect of igaming compliance testing is the testing of payouts. Operators must ensure that the payouts of their games are accurate and fair, and that players have a reasonable chance of winning. This is typically done through the analysis of large data sets to ensure that the games are paying out at the expected rate.
Security is also a critical component of igaming compliance testing. Operators must ensure that player information is secure and protected from hacking or other malicious activities. This is typically done through the use of encryption and other security measures to ensure that player data is kept safe at all times.
Finally, operators must ensure that they are in compliance with all relevant laws and regulations. This includes ensuring that they are licensed to operate in their jurisdiction, that they are following all relevant advertising guidelines, and that they are adhering to responsible gaming practices.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in heavy fines, legal troubles, and damage to their reputation.
